The following is a list of the top 10 luxury goods companies in the world based on the sales data released by professional institutions. The 10th place in the list of global luxury goods companies is Hewson (PVH Corp), with annual sales of about $8.364 billion. A well-known clothing group in the United States, its brands include Calvin Klein, Tommy Hilfiger and so on.

The 9th place in the list of global luxury goods companies is Rolex, with annual sales of about 10.336 billion US dollars. Headquartered in Switzerland, it is a world-renowned watch brand, Rolex's logo design adopts the design of the crown, which also positions its position in the watch industry, and Hermès International ranks 8th on the list, with annual sales of luxury goods of about 12.196 billion US dollars. Founded in 1837 in Paris, France, the brand's products include horse harness, leather goods, furniture, jewelry, watches and fragrances, always adhering to the Maison's artisanal model and the pursuit of fine materials.

Chow Tai Fook Jewellery Group ranked 7th on the list, with annual sales of luxury goods of about 12.563 billion US dollars. Headquartered in Hong Kong, China, it caters to the needs of different stages of life by providing a wide range of products, services and sales channels. Products include diamonds, silver, pearls, jade, platinum and other jewelry, L'Oréal ranks sixth on the list, with annual sales of luxury goods of about 15.388 billion US dollars. It is the largest cosmetics group in France, and its various cosmetics sell well all over the world and are widely popular. Top and first-tier brands include Helena, Lancôme, Yves Saint Laurent and more.

Chanel ranks fifth on the list, with annual sales of luxury goods of about $17.224 billion. Founded in France, the brand produces haute couture, fine jewelry, watches, eyewear, perfumes, make-up and skincare products, while Estée Lauder ranks fourth on the list, with annual sales of about $17.737 billion in luxury goods. A well-known skincare, cosmetics and perfume company in the United States, pursuing advanced technology and continuous innovation, it is renowned all over the world for its research and development of various exquisite, elegant and luxurious products.

The third largest luxury company in the world is Richemont, with annual sales of about 19.248 billion US dollars. Headquartered in Switzerland, it operates in jewelry, watches, apparel and bags, with brands such as Vacheron Constantin, Baume & Mercier, Cartier, Montblanc and Lanzi, while Kering ranks second on the list, with annual sales of luxury goods of around US$21.394 billion. Headquartered in Paris, France, its most famous luxury brand is Gucci.

The first place in the list of global luxury goods companies is LVMH Group, with annual sales of luxury goods reaching 59.869 billion US dollars (equivalent to about 430.6 billion yuan). The boss behind it, Bernard Arnault, was once the richest man in the world, and his five major businesses are wine and spirits, fashion and leather goods, perfume and cosmetics, watches and jewelry, and boutique retail. The brands under its management include Moët & Chandon, Hennessy, Louis Vuitton, Givenchy, Dior and Tiffany.
